Inspector’s narrative

What the inspector wrote

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Maddox conducted a Case Management (CM) inspection today and met with Keelan Pratt, Director. The purpose of this inspection was to measure the Duck room (according to the facility sketch) to be occupied by Toddlers on the left side (ages 18 mos. to 36 mos.), this room is currently occupied by Preschool children. This is a combination center with a licensed School-age program (X 197750028 ) on the premises. Both programs will also go through a name change, in lieu of Sunshine Learning Center, the name will be changed to Cadence Academy Preschool. Director states they are contemplating expanding the Toddler option to the other side of the classroom in the future. Both sides of the room were measured today, and the measurements were as follows: The Left and Right Side had the same measurements: 16 X 27 = 432/35 = 12 There are 2 bathrooms in the room and each bathroom has 1 toilet, 1 sink, and 1 changing table. The outdoor play yard can be accessed directly from this classroom, the measurements taken today were: 34 X 24 = 816/75 = 11 (grass area) There is another side of the play yard (barricaded) that has a climbing apparatus with wood chips underneath for cushioning material, the manufacturers age limit for the climbing apparatus is limited to children 2 yrs. \342\200\223 5 yrs. Measurements for the barricaded wood chip area were as follows: 34 X 24 = 81/75 = 11 Total capacity for the outside area is 22, the grass area will be designated for Toddlers. This facility is requesting to use the left side of the classroom for Toddlers, they are requesting to decrease the PS by 10 children to accommodate the 10 Toddlers, a Fire Clearance has been granted and received for 10 Toddlers. The current capacity is 148 PS children, with the decrease of 10, the new capacity will be 138 PS and 10 Toddlers. LPA reminded Director there is a $25 fee for an increase or decrease in capacity. LPA also reminded the Director to ensure the Staff for Toddlers have the required Infant/Toddlers ECE units.
